Hydroxyapatite layers with silver doping from 0.06 at.% to 14 at.% were prepared by laser deposition. The films' physical properties such as morphology, composition, crystallinity, Young's modulus and microhardness were measured. Films were amorphous or polycrystalline in dependence on deposition temperature (from RT to 600 C). Antibacterial properties were tested using Escherichia coli and Bacillus subtilis cells. The antibacterial efficacy changed with silver doping from 4% to 100%. Cytotoxicity was studied by a direct contact test. Depending on doping and crystallinity the films were either non-toxic or mildly toxic. (C) 2012 Elsevier B.V. All rights reserved.
